Baroreflex sensitivity and heart rate variability in coronary disease compared to dilated cardiomyopathy

Insights

Cardiac autonomic tone is comparable in patients with coronary artery disease (CAD) and idiopathic dilated cardiomyopathy (IDC) when left ventricular ejection fraction is severely depressed. However, CAD patients with preserved function show reduced heart rate variability compared to IDC patients.

Background:

  • Cardiac autonomic dysfunction is a significant factor in cardiovascular diseases.
  • Baroreceptor sensitivity and heart rate variability are key indicators of autonomic tone.
  • Coronary artery disease (CAD) and idiopathic dilated cardiomyopathy (IDC) present distinct pathophysiological pathways but can lead to similar clinical outcomes.

Purpose of the Study:

  • To compare baroreceptor sensitivity and heart rate variability as measures of cardiac autonomic tone in patients with CAD and IDC.
  • To investigate the influence of left ventricular ejection fraction (LVEF) on these autonomic measures in both patient groups.

Main Methods:

  • 24-hour Holter ECG was used to determine time-domain heart rate variability (SDNN, SDANN, pNN50).
  • Noninvasive phenylephrine method was employed to analyze baroreflex sensitivity.
  • Patients were stratified based on LVEF (< or = 30% vs. > 30%) for subgroup analysis.

Main Results:

  • Baroreflex sensitivity and heart rate variability were comparable between CAD and IDC patients overall.
  • Subgroup analysis of patients with LVEF < or = 30% revealed no significant differences in autonomic measures between CAD and IDC.
  • Patients with CAD and LVEF > 30% exhibited decreased heart rate variability compared to IDC patients with preserved LVEF (P < 0.05 for SDNN, SDANN, pNN50).

Conclusions:

  • Markedly depressed LVEF leads to comparable alterations in cardiac autonomic tone in both CAD and IDC.
  • CAD patients with preserved LV function demonstrate reduced heart rate variability, suggesting a specific autonomic alteration not seen in IDC patients with preserved function.
  • Prospective studies in a larger cohort are needed to determine the prognostic significance of these findings.
